How to Make the Perfect Cheese Pizza at Home
Cheese pizza is a favorite among many and is often enjoyed as a quick meal or snack. If you're looking to make your own cheese pizza from scratch, this recipe will guide you through creating a delicious, gooey, cheesy slice right in the comfort of your home.
The key ingredients for making a perfect cheese pizza are dough, tomato sauce, and various cheeses like mozzarella, Parmesan, and any other preferred type. You'll also need some basic cooking tools such as an oven, rolling pin, pizza cutter, and tongs if you're transferring the pizza from your pizza stone or baking sheet.
Ingredients
- 1 large pizza dough ball (or pre-made dough)
- 3 tablespoons of tomato sauce
- ½ cup shredded mozzarella cheese
- ¼ cup grated Parmesan cheese
- Optional toppings: pepperoni, mushrooms, bell peppers, olives, etc.
- 1 egg beaten for the final brush (optional)
- Olive oil or cooking spray (for greasing the pizza stone or pan)
Instructions
Preparation:
- Preheat your oven to 475°F (245°C). If you have a pizza stone, make sure it is in the oven as well. This helps create that crispy crust everyone loves.
- If using store-bought dough, simply roll out the dough on a floured surface until about 1/8-inch thick. If you're making your own, follow the package instructions for rising and rolling out the dough to get your desired thickness.
- Once the dough is ready, transfer it onto a pizza peel or baking sheet dusted with flour.
Sauce and Cheese:
- Spread a thin layer of tomato sauce over the entire surface of your dough. Make sure not to cover too much; just enough for flavor. For a more authentic taste, you can use marinara or pizza sauce.
- Evenly sprinkle shredded mozzarella cheese on top followed by grated Parmesan.
- If you have any toppings like pepperoni, mushrooms, or bell peppers, add them now. Toss them around gently to cover the surface uniformly.
Baking:
- Once all ingredients are in place and arranged well, carefully transfer your pizza into the preheated oven using the pizza peel or a baking sheet. If you're using a stone, slide it directly onto the hot surface.
- Cook for approximately 12-15 minutes until golden brown and bubbling hot. Keep an eye on it towards the end to prevent burning.
Finishing Touch:
- Once done, take your pizza out of the oven using tongs or a pizza cutter. If you've brushed the crust with beaten egg before baking (optional), it will form a golden, glossy finish adding to its appeal.
Serving:
- Allow the pizza to cool slightly for about 5 minutes so that it's not too hot to handle. Cut into slices and serve warm.
Cooking Time: About 15 Minutes
This recipe serves approximately 4-6 people, depending on how many pieces you cut the pizza into.
